Spring crops have already been sown on an area of 3.5 thousand hectares
UkrAgroConsult
Ukraine has started sowing spring crops. As of today, agrarians of Odesa region have already sown 3.5 thousand hectares of grain and legumes.
This was reported by the Ministry of Agrarian Policy.
In particular, 1.5 thou hectares of barley and 2 thou hectares of peas have already been sown.
As a reminder, only 40% of farmland in Kharkiv and Kherson regions will be able to be sown this year.
